This is an outstanding opportunity for a postgraduate wishing to work in AI-based medical image analysis, with a background in machine learning, to work within the Breast Imaging Research group under the supervision of Prof Susan Astley Theodossiadis. The post holder will be in the Division of Informatics, Imaging and Data Science, and based in the Stopford Building on Oxford Road.
The candidate will support the aims of the NIHR Biomedical Research Centre. This innovative project will study AI methods for the early detection of breast cancer from mammograms.
This position offers an ideal opportunity for an enthusiastic, well-motivated individual to work as part of a sociable multi-disciplinary team consisting of a research fellow, research associate and PhD student supported by colleagues with expertise in AI and epidemiology. The ideal candidate will have excellent computational skills and will be able to work with minimal supervision. Experience of artificial intelligence and coding in Python is essential for the position.
